Choose the alternative which can best
improve the given sentence by substituting the
italicised portion. If the sentence is correct as it
is, your answer is (d). All his answers were correct.
Step 1: Concept
The sentence "All his answers were correct" is being tested for word order and quantifier usage.
Step 2: Analysis
"All" is a pre-determiner and is correctly placed before the possessive pronoun "his."
Step 3: Evaluation
- (a) "his all answers" is incorrect word order.
- (b) "his every answers" is grammatically incorrect (every requires a singular noun).
- (c) "all of his answers" is also correct but "All his answers" is already a standard and correct construction.
Step 4: Conclusion
The original sentence is grammatically correct as it stands.
Final Answer: (d)
